Earlier this month Atari revealed the fourth entry in the Rollercoaster Tycoon series for iPhone and iPad which would offer in-app purchases similar to many other mobile games, most notably the recently-released and critically panned Dungeon Keeper reboot.  This announcement received a pretty negative reception from fans of the Rollercoaster Tycoon series who don’t want to see their beloved franchise get the same treatment as Dungeon Keeper and are instead desperate for a fully fledged sequel for PC or home console.

Well fear not because Atari has now assured concerned fans that there will be a dedicated PC version of Rollercoaster Tycoon 4 and that it will be a “completely different game” than it’s touchscreen namesake.

In an interview with Digital Spy, Atari’s Anthony Chien, senior director of marketing, addressed the fans concerns;

We can’t share that much, but [PC] will definitely be a completely different game.
There’s a lot of diehard RC fans that want a PC experience, they want all different sorts of things. It’s trying to deliver as much as we can. First is the mobile version, then it’s the PC experience.
I think a lot of people are vocal about wanting to see the PC version first before the mobile, but our strategy is mobile first.

The mobile version of Rollercoaster Tycoon 4 is expected in the spring for iPhone and iPad. Atari has yet to announce a release date for the PC version.  In the mean time check out the announcement trailer for the Rollercoaster Tycoon 4 mobile below.
